WebRoyal Navy Submarine Service dolphin badge. THE GERMAN NAVY commenced World War II with fifty-six submarines, of which only twenty four were suitable for operations in the Atlantic. In the five and a half years of the war, German shipyards built 1,156 U-boats, of which 784 were lost from enemy action or other causes. The first British submarine ... A Sōryū class submarine anchored at the naval ... slow feeder dog bowl pets at homeWeb9 nov. 2024 · The 30-year plan anticipated that India would get the 12 new submarines by 2012-15. Subsequently, India would make 12 of its own by 2030, taking the fleet size to 24, with the older submarines getting decommissioned. The intention was that India would maintain a force level of 18 to 20 submarines at any given time. slow feeder dogs food bowlsWeb5 apr. 2024 · A submarine will typically carry 12 to 38 torpedoes or missiles shared between four and eight torpedo tubes.
